What I didn't realise at the time was that I was signing up to 27miles (or thereabouts for the pedants) and around 14 hours of exhausting mountain ascent to complete what's known as The 3 Peaks Challenge. So, on the 18th of September, I and a group of my work colleagues will be setting out to climb Ben Nevis, Scafell Pike and Mount Snowdon, all within 24 hours. The Really Important Bit - the money I'm raising is going to a most worthy cause - of course it's animals!! The Riverside Animal Centre, part of the London Wildcare Trust deals with sick and injured wildlife, taking in anything and everything, and always trying to do the right thing - even if that's ending the suffering quickly. In addition, they provide care for domestic animals in emergency situations where their owners are unable to look after them for whatever reason.
